Re: FM Towns II (2f) to RGB Scart
Older Towns use composite sync, so a cable is easy.
What's important is what you intend to plug the Scart into.
On a 2F the Bios screen is 24khz.
The OS and most games are 31khz.
Some games (Turbo Outrun) switch to 15khz.
So most PVMs aren't going to work.

https://www.sanwa.co.jp/product/syohin. ... e=AD-D15NE
It's advertised for PC-98 use which has mostly the same pinout as the Towns. The two machines swap the position of the +5V pin and the CSYNC pin (PC-98 has CSYNC on 7 and +5V on 9, FM-Towns has them reversed), but I don't think the VGA standard necessarily uses either of those pins, so you should be okay? Someone who knows more about VGA should confirm, though. EDIT: Oh, the site has a pinout showing that it only pulls RGBHV and grounds from the D-sub 15 side, so yeah, should be fine. Probably.
I can't find any FM-Towns exclusive cables or converters even after searching in JP, so I think your only other option would be making your own cable.

I just build my own cables for JP computers. Take a VGA cable and cut one end off of it and wire it up to a new JP 15 connector. Wire up only RGB, H/V sync and ground and it will work
